Nokia announces mobile indoor positioning alliance – In-Location

Nokia and 21 other companies launched the In-Location Alliance to drive innovation and market adoption of high accuracy indoor positioning and related services. This technology promises to open up plenty of possibilities for new mobile services, including receiving directions to the right products and personalized product promotions in nearby shops; using real-time navigation inside a building; finding the precise location of assets and people; and even increasing security in emergency situations. Facility owners and local service providers on their end could benefit from increased local customer identification, enhanced product placement, and better customer satisfaction by deploying resources when and where needed.

The Alliance will create an ecosystem that “stimulates innovation, enhances service delivery, and accelerates the adoption of solutions and technologies that optimize the mobile experience.” The primary solutions will be based on enhanced Bluetooth 4.0 low-energy technology and Wi-Fi standards using relevant existing or coming features of those technologies.

Founding members include: Broadcom, CSR, Dialog Semiconductor, Eptisa, Geomobile, Genasys, Indra, Insiteo, Nokia, Nomadic Solutions, Nordic Semiconductor, Nordic Technology Group, NowOn, Primax Electronics, Qualcomm, RapidBlue Solutions, Samsung Electronics, Seolane Innovation, Sony Mobile Communications, TamperSeal AB, Team Action Zone and Visioglobe.
